HARVEY, C.J.:
This was an action on a promissory note which was past due and unpaid. Defendant answered, admitting the execution of the note; alleged it was for a part of the consideration for the purchase of the hay baler; that the purchase was made under an oral contract with plaintiffs, who were dealers in farm machinery; that at the time of the purchase plaintiffs warranted...
